Navigating a Fish-Free Diet: The Initial Adjustments

When you first stop eating fish, your body begins to adjust to the removal of a primary source for several key nutrients. While some people make this change for ethical, environmental, or taste-related reasons, others may be concerned about potential health risks associated with contaminants like mercury and PCBs. Your body's immediate reaction depends heavily on your prior diet and how you replace the nutrients previously supplied by fish. Without proactive planning, you may start to notice subtle changes, such as dry skin, fatigue, and difficulty concentrating, which are common signs of omega-3 fatty acid depletion.

The Nutritional Gaps to Watch For

Fish, particularly fatty fish like salmon and mackerel, are renowned for their high concentration of specific nutrients. The most significant loss is typically the long-chain omega-3 fatty acids, eicosapentaenoic acid (EPA) and docosahexaenoic acid (DHA). While some plant-based omega-3s, like alpha-linolenic acid (ALA), are available in seeds and nuts, the body's conversion of ALA to EPA and DHA is inefficient. Other essential nutrients found in fish include vitamin D, vitamin B12, selenium, and iodine. Without a proper replacement strategy, deficiencies in these areas can develop over time.

Cardiovascular and Cognitive Health Impacts

The heart and brain are two areas that rely heavily on the nutrients found in fish. Omega-3s are vital for cardiovascular health, helping to lower blood pressure, decrease triglycerides, and reduce the risk of abnormal heart rhythms. A meta-analysis published in 2024 linked higher fish intake to slower rates of mental decline. Conversely, removing fish from your diet without an adequate substitute could potentially increase the risk of heart disease and stroke. For the brain, DHA is particularly important for cognitive function and development, both during fetal development and throughout life. Studies have found a link between regular fish consumption and a lower risk of dementia and other cognitive impairments. Discontinuing fish consumption without replacing this vital nutrient can lead to a more rapid decline in cognitive function over time.

The Upside of Removing Fish

For many, stopping fish consumption is a conscious choice to avoid potential health risks. Fish can accumulate harmful chemicals from polluted waters, including methylmercury, polychlorinated biphenyls (PCBs), and dioxins. These substances can pose various health threats, from nervous system damage to reproductive issues and an increased risk of cancer. This is particularly concerning for vulnerable populations, including pregnant women and young children, whose developing nervous systems are highly sensitive to methylmercury. By removing fish from the diet, these contaminants are eliminated from your food intake. Choosing alternative protein and nutrient sources can also reduce your exposure to such toxins.

Essential Steps for Maintaining a Fish-Free Diet

If you decide to stop eating fish, a strategic approach is necessary to ensure your nutritional needs are met. Here are some critical steps:

  • Secure your omega-3 intake: Seek out high-quality omega-3 supplements derived from algae oil, which provides direct EPA and DHA. Other plant-based sources, while less efficient for conversion, include flaxseeds, chia seeds, and walnuts.
  • Boost your vitamin D: Sources of vitamin D outside of fish include fortified foods like milk and cereals, and sun exposure. However, depending on location and sun exposure, a D3 supplement (from lichen for vegans) might be necessary.
  • Replenish vitamin B12: Vitamin B12 is found almost exclusively in animal products, making supplementation critical for those on a strict vegan or plant-based diet. Fortified cereals and nutritional yeast are also good sources.
  • Don't forget iodine: Without seafood, iodine intake can drop. Using iodized salt is an easy way to ensure adequate consumption. Seaweed is another excellent natural source.
  • Focus on complete proteins: While fish is a complete protein, a varied plant-based diet can provide all essential amino acids. Incorporate legumes, whole grains, nuts, and soy products to ensure complete protein intake.

Nutritional Comparison: Fish vs. Plant-Based Alternatives

Nutrient Primary Source in Fish Key Plant-Based & Alternative Sources
Omega-3s (EPA & DHA) Fatty Fish (salmon, sardines) Algae Oil (supplements), Fortified Foods
Vitamin D Fatty Fish (salmon, herring) Sun Exposure, Fortified Foods, D3 Supplements (lichen)
Vitamin B12 Fish, Shellfish Fortified Cereals, Nutritional Yeast, B12 Supplements
Protein Lean & Fatty Fish Legumes, Tofu, Nuts, Seeds, Whole Grains
Iodine Seafood Iodized Salt, Seaweed
Selenium Tuna, Salmon Brazil Nuts, Sunflower Seeds
